Identify an alkene and carboxylic acid using primary observations

Answers

If the unknown substance decolorize bromine water, it is an alkene. If it does not, litmus paper is used to test it. If the paper turns red, then the substance may be a carboxylic acid, and the reaction with sodium carbonate serves as additional confirmation. It is not a carboxylic acid if it does not react with sodium carbonate. A substance is not an alkene or a carboxylic acid if it does not decolorize bromine water and is not acidic.

What is the flowchart for identification of an alkene and carboxylic acid?

The following flowchart can be used to recognize an alkene and a carboxylic acid:

1. Start with the hypothetical unknown substance.

2. Use bromine water to test the substance.

a. An alkene is a substance that discolors bromine water.

b. Move on to the following stage if the compound does not lighten bromine water.

3. Use universal indicator paper or litmus paper to test the chemical.

a. The substance might be a carboxylic acid if it is acidic and causes the paper to turn red.

b. Go to the following step if the chemical is not acidic.

4. Use sodium carbonate to evaluate the substance.

a. A substance is a carboxylic acid if it reacts with sodium carbonate to release carbon dioxide gas.

b. The chemical is not a compound if it does not react with sodium carbonate.

Therefore, if the unknown substance decolorize bromine water, it is an alkene. If it does not, litmus paper is used to test it. If the paper turns red, then the substance may be a carboxylic acid, and the reaction with sodium carbonate serves as additional confirmation.

A sample of gas initially has a volume of 2.25 L at 350 K and a pressure of 1.75 atm. What will be sample pressure if the volume is
changed to 1.00 L and the temperature to 750 K
O 3.75 atm
O 1.84 atm
O 3.94 atm
O 8.44 atm
O 0.119 atm

Answers

Answer:

8.44 atm

Explanation:

From the question given above, the following data were obtained:

Initial volume (V₁) = 2.25 L

Initial temperature (T₁) = 350 K

Initial pressure (P₁) = 1.75 atm

Final volume (V₂) = 1 L

Final temperature (T₂) = 750 K

Final pressure (P₂) =?

The final pressure of the gas can be obtained as illustrated below:

P₁V₁/T₁ = P₂V₂/T₂

1.75 × 2.25 / 350 = P₂ × 1 / 750

3.9375 / 350 = P₂ / 750

Cross multiply

350 × P₂ = 3.9375 × 750

350 × P₂ = 2953.125

Divide both side by 350

P₂ = 2953.125 / 350

P₂ = 8.44 atm

Thus, the final pressure of the gas is 8.44 atm.

What is Equilibrium ?

It is a state when a reaction is reversible and both forward and reverse reaction occur simultaneously at the same rate .

In the process of manufacture of Ammonia , both forward and reverse reaction are taking place

N₂(g) + 3H₂ (g) →  2NH₃ (g)

2NH₃(g)  →  N₂ (g) + 3H₂ (g)

when these reaction occur at same rate , the state is called equilibrium and is represented by

N₂ (g) + 3H₂(g) ⇔ 2NH₃(g) +Heat

As we can see from the equation , heat is produced in the forward reaction so if we increase the temperature the reverse reaction will be favored ,

On decreasing temperature the reaction will become product favored .

While on increasing the Pressure the manufacture of Ammonia increases.

Therefore Option C and Option D are the two changes would make this reaction product-favored.
